On this occasion two antagonizing arrangements
present themselves.
1. Each State, adding so much to its own taxes imposed for its
two peculiar purposes, adds others imposed on the same services
or say contribute subject in of others or on other used
additional uses. In both cases its collectors collects the money by its
own collection: and from the aggregate fund thus composed periodically convey transfers
the quota agreed on, or such lesser share as
it chooses to part with, for the use of the whole confederacy, to the
central spot. Call this the Single-taxation system.

2. Each State under such restrictions and as are
agreed on gives permission and authority to the central government
to impose at its own choice taxes to the stipulated amount
on the citizens of the several confederated States.
In this case follow as a necessary consequence in each
State two separate departmental Department official Establishments to wit
a branch of an Administrational, and a branch in the whole of a Judiciary
Establishment: the one for the collection of the correspondent part of
the in uncontested cases — the other for the collection of it in
contested cases
Call this system the Double taxation system
